Fiber Global Funding Round

Fiber Global secured a $20 million Series A financing round on 6/17/2025. Investors included DBL Investors and private investors.

Overview
Fiber Global delivers high-performance MDF and HDF (Forged Fiber Board) solutions that are locally sourced and manufactured at our factories in Indiana. Our fiberboard laminates and paints better than existing materials and boasts exceptional moisture and mold resistance. Our panels work with existing manufacturing equipment and allow for smoother cuts, drills, edges, and stronger screw/nail/fastener hold. Fiber Global MDF and HDF are the perfect materials to make cabinets, furniture, flooring, and countless other projects.
